Job Description

Project/Program:

This request is in support of the Department of Labor’s (DOL’s) service oriented architecture (SOA) critical SOA applications and services that span across multiple program areas.

The resource will work with existing staff to complete Employer related tasks required for mandatory NYS Modernized UI System interfaces and/or programming request; When time allows help support the daily Service-Oriented Architecture (SOA) work relating to NYSDOL’s current critical applications which could cross over Multiple program areas within NYSDOL (UI, DEWS, Labor Standards) and to provide expertise on improving applications/processes

Day-to-day Tasks

The consultant will guide an agile development team and be responsible for Graphical User Interface (GUI) design and development activities. The activities include, but are not limited to:

  • Guide agile development teams in the analysis, design, and development of integrated solutions for NYSDOL.
  • Assist project development teams to establish and document standards and patterns for ‘best practices’ of integration technologies.
  • Mentor state staff developers in advanced programming techniques and skills.
  • Guide developers in application, component, and service architectural design. Including analyze, design, review, and document database conceptual and logical data models. Identify functionality that should be placed in services and business processes.
  • Create and review sequence and activity diagrams.
  • Define and validate service WSDLs and XSDs.
  • Develop business process models.
  • Analyze, design, and develop services and business processes from business requirements using a SOA approach.
  • Orchestrate individual system components into end-to-end business processes as part of a comprehensive Case Management/Workflow system.
  • Construct software applications using J2EE and SOA architectures.
  • Construct applications using low code/no code technology like Microsoft Dynamics.
  • Develop applications using Rational Application Developer (RAD/IID) utilizing Agile methodologies.
  • Develop composite applications utilizing WebSphere Integration Developer (WID), WebSphere Process Server (WPS), WebSphere Business Integration Workbench and/or WebSphere MQ Workflow.
  • Perform composite application integration using EJB, SCA, JMS, and Web Services over an Enterprise Service Bus (ESB).
  • Analyze and develop rule sets for processes utilizing WODM.
  • Develop and test data access using Object Relation Mapping frameworks (Hibernate).
  • Develop complex relational database queries using ANSI standard SQL and PLS/SQL to be used with Oracle and DB2 databases giving special consideration to transaction management.
  • Perform database transaction management analysis, implementation, and troubleshooting.
  • Perform unit and integration testing and resolve defects.
  • Create and review technical documents for all aspects of the software development life-cycle.
  • Provide new technology evaluations resulting from research, proof of concept (POC), and proof of technology (POT) work.

Requested Qualifications

  • 84 months experience designing JEE composite applications including foundational services/components using SCA – Service Component Architecture, EJBs and Web Services (SOAP and REST).
  • 24 months experience using JSF development/JavaScript
  • 84 months experience on an agile development team in development of complex integrated JEE-based SOA systems. Experience providing direction and assistance/mentoring to team members, monitoring productivity, reviewing work for quality assurance and reporting status.
  • 60 months experience using solution design software (Examples: MS Visio), UML diagrams, creating of Service Models, Service Classification Diagrams, Activity Diagrams and Sequence Diagrams, for model-driven development in Rational Application Developer (RAD/IID).
  • 60 months experience using modern IDE’s preferably Eclipse and/or IBM’s Design/Development tool stack: (ie, Rational Application Developer (RAD/IID), WebSphere Message Broker/IBM Integration Bus)
  • 24 months experience using IBM’s ESD tool stack: Business Process design/development tools such as WebSphere Business Modeler (WBM), WebSphere Process Server (WPS)/Business Process Manager (BPM) and/or WebSphere Integration Developer (WID). This includes using Business Process Execution Language (BPEL).
  • 84 months experience developing complex relational database queries with particular focus on cross-component transaction management.
